Most cross-chain proof systems don't explain what's actually holding them together. This is the data structure underneath all of it, and understanding it changes how you think about cross-chain verification entirely. Why not a standard Merkle tree? A standard Merkle tree is fixed at construction. Every leaf is defined upfront and the root is computed once. If you want to add new data, you rebuild the tree and every existing proof becomes invalid. Blockchains never stop producing blocks. A proof system built on a fixed Merkle tree would require constant reconstruction and would invalidate every proof every time a new block is added. An MMR solves this. What an MMR actually is A Merkle Mountain Range is an append-only data structure. New leaves can be added without invalidating existing proofs. The structure grows as new blocks arrive and every proof generated against it remains valid indefinitely. Taifoon uses it as a catalogue. Every block header from every indexed chain gets appended as a leaf. The structure always reflects the current state of every chain while preserving the full verifiable history. How Taifoon structures it The indexing works in three levels: 1) Every 2048 consecutive block headers are grouped into a twig. The twig root is a Merkle hash of those 2048 blocks. 2) Twigs accumulate into a chain-specific MMR. The peaks of that MMR represent the full indexed history of that chain. 3) All chain peaks are bagged together into a single SuperRoot, a 32-byte hash committing to the finalized state of all 38 chains simultaneously. What this enables Any block on any of the 38 indexed chains can be proven against the SuperRoot with a compact Merkle path. The proof includes the block hash, the twig siblings, the chain MMR siblings, and the SuperRoot siblings, a complete cryptographic path from a single block to a structure covering 38 chains. The SuperRoot is deterministic. Same finalized blocks always produce the same hash. Anyone can recompute it independently from public RPC data. Current scale 88 million block headers indexed across 38 chains. Approximately 40 blocks per second collected across all networks. Every header becomes a provable leaf in the MMR. Taifoon Proof is live. V5 MMR proofs across 40+ chains. One API. What it does: Every block header across 40+ chains is indexed in real time as an MMR twig. A Merkle Mountain Range is an append-only cryptographic accumulator that lets you prove any historical block belongs to the chain without storing every block. Each twig feeds into chain-specific MMR peaks, which aggregate into a single SuperRoot. The verification flow: → Source block collected and indexed as an MMR twig. → Intent anchored to twig position. → Destination chain confirms. → Source twig finality confirmed. → Inclusion proof submitted on-chain. The API: GET /v5/proof/blob/{chainId}/{blockNumber} Returns the full Merkle path from twig to peaks to SuperRoot. On-chain execution via TaifoonUniversalOperator.executeVerifiedCall(). Same proof format across all chains. Chain coverage: L1s: Ethereum, BSC, Gnosis, Fantom, Avalanche, X1 L2s and rollups: Arbitrum, Base, Optimism, Linea, Scroll, zkSync Era, Blast, Zora, Mode, Fraxtal, Lisk, Unichain, Lyra, Flow EVM, HyperEVM, Sei, Monad, ApeChain, RARI GRANDPA parachains: Moonbeam, Astar, Peaq Non-EVM: Solana, Bitcoin, Polkadot, Kusama, Tron, Aptos, Sui, ICP One proof format. Most "AI trading" products are not what they say they are. I have been building in this space long enough to say that plainly. Here is what is actually happening: The majority of products calling themselves AI-powered trading tools are doing one of three things. 1) Wrapping basic statistical indicators in an AI marketing layer 2) Operating as black boxes with no explanation of how signals are generated or why trades execute 3) Focusing entirely on price prediction, as if the hard problem in trading is not knowing where price will go, but having the discipline to act on it correctly when it does. None of that is AI. Most of it is not even new. The skepticism traders feel toward AI trading claims is correct. Ahd the products that exist today have mostly earned that skepticism. But here is where I think this actually goes: AI in trading will be about context. Not "what will price do" but "what narratives are forming, how crowded is this trade, what has changed in the conditions since I last looked." It will be about removing the parts of trading that humans are worst at: maintaining consistency under pressure, enforcing rules when emotion says otherwise, processing signal across fragmented sources simultaneously. The future looks like this: - Traders define their strategy, their rules, their risk constraints - Agents monitor, interpret, and execute within those boundaries - The human stays in control. The system holds the line That shift from prediction to context, from tools to systems, from manual execution to agent-assisted trading is where this is going.
